Un utente ha chiesto informazioni su Yoast SEO di Wordpress

Come disabilitare la cache delle immagini?

Un utente ha chiesto 👇

Vedo che 7.4 ha una nuova funzione di cache delle immagini ma non vedo alcun modo per disattivarla. Nella mia esperienza, la memorizzazione nella cache può portare a tutti i tipi di problemi e anche se alla fine potresti voler memorizzare nella cache le immagini, hai anche bisogno di un modo per disattivare la risoluzione dei problemi o un modo per svuotare la cache se necessario. Yoast non sembra aver fornito essenzialmente zero informazioni sulla memorizzazione nella cache e su cosa stanno facendo esattamente.

Indipendentemente da ciò, sto già eseguendo comunque varie cose di memorizzazione nella cache sul mio sito, quindi questa è una funzione ridondante per me e visti i problemi che alcune persone hanno già con essa, voglio essere in grado di disattivarla.

Qualcuno ha trovato un modo per farlo? Mi sto perdendo qualcosa di ovvio?

(@ajohnclark)

2 anni, 10 mesi fa

Non ho trovato un modo ma non ho digitato il codice. Scommetto che puoi spegnerlo da qualche parte allora. Un modo semplice per ottenere di nuovo 7.3: https://downloads.wordpress.org/plugin/wordpress-seo.7.3.zip: la funzione si è conclusa con DDoS per l’intero sito per alcune ore.

Vedo il collegamento alla “velocità della pagina” con il SEO in questi giorni, ma in realtà non è l’idea migliore per rendere una funzionalità come questa silenziosa come tutti i potenziali conflitti nell’ecosistema WordPress esistente.

(@freedombuilders)

2 anni, 10 mesi fa

soprattutto quando hai già salvato le cose. L’ho visto sul registro modificato e ho pensato … no. Ho cose più importanti da fare che creare problemi e sistemare qualcosa che qualcuno pensava fosse carino. Finché non saprò come andrà con i miei file già memorizzati nella cache, penso che continuerò. Forse anche cambiare completamente i plugin SEO

(@galbaras)

2 anni, 10 mesi fa

Che cosa fa comunque “la memorizzazione nella cache delle immagini pubblicate per ridurre il carico”? Com’è questa cache (intersezioni, file, metadati) e cosa viene effettivamente memorizzato nella cache (file immagine, proprietà dell’immagine)?

Per me, il caching non fa parte del SEO. Rende solo le cose complicate.

(@lozula)

2 anni, 10 mesi fa

Il mio commento precedente sembra essere obsoleto. Abilita un modo per disabilitare questa cache.

Supporto per plugin

(@benvaassen)

2 anni, 10 mesi fa

Mi dispiace non aver comunicato le modifiche in modo più chiaro nel nostro log delle modifiche. Abbiamo scritto un articolo della knowledge base su questo. Spero che questo KB spieghi le cose in modo più dettagliato per te: https://kb.yoast.com/kb/how-does-the-image-caching-work/.

Per favore fatemi sapere se qualcosa è ancora chiaro dopo averlo letto.

(@niska)

2 anni, 10 mesi fa

Non lo voglio. Come si disabilita la cache?

(@ajohnclark)

2 anni, 10 mesi fa

Questa “caratteristica” fa sì che il carico del mio server vada a 30 + / 30 + / 30 + quando le persone stanno modificando o caricando post con un centinaio di immagini. Tutte le query MySQL che premono sul mio server provengono da questa funzionalità. Grazie per avermi detto che funziona comunque. Qual era di nuovo il titolo di questo post?

Questa risposta è stata modificata 2 anni, 10 mesi fa da. Supporto per plugin

(@mazedulislamkhan)

2 anni, 10 mesi fa

Grazie per aver suggerito una nuova funzionalità per il nostro plugin! Stiamo utilizzando attivamente il bug tracker sul nostro repository GitHub, quindi il passaggio migliore successivo è provare a creare una nuova funzionalità per i nostri sviluppatori all’indirizzo https://github.com/Yoast/wordpress-seo/issues/new. Puoi creare una nuova edizione per aggiungere la tua applicazione di funzionalità in modo che i nostri sviluppatori possano introdurre un’opzione o un filtro per disabilitare la funzione di cache dell’immagine social. Avrai bisogno di un account per crearne uno.

Non dimenticare di aggiungere l’URL a questa conversazione nella tua richiesta di funzionalità!

(@galbaras)

2 anni, 10 mesi fa

@ajohnclark stai dicendo che le persone modificano i post sul tuo sito più spesso di quanto i post vengono visualizzati?

Il tuo problema potrebbe essere correlato al calcolo della dimensione dell’immagine, ma in tal caso è ancora peggio eseguirlo durante l’aftermarket e potresti dover disabilitare i rispettivi attributi OG, senza memorizzarli nella cache.

@whistlerdan poiché le informazioni vengono aggiornate al salvataggio del post, penso che sia abbastanza resistente.

@benvaassen grazie per la spiegazione.

Questa risposta è stata modificata 2 anni, 10 mesi fa da.

(@galbaras)

2 anni, 10 mesi fa

Ultime notizie: v7.4.1 ora ha un filtro che disabilita i calcoli automatici delle dimensioni dell’immagine. Vedi https://wordpress.org/plugins/wordpress-seo/#developers

Supporto per plugin

(@ mikes41720)

2 anni, 10 mesi fa

@galbaras sì, il wpseo_opengraph_image_sizeÈ stato aggiunto un filtro se si desidera disabilitare i calcoli automatici delle dimensioni dell’immagine.

* Aggiunge il filtro wpseo_opengraph_image_size. Ciò sovrascriverà completamente qualsiasi decisione automatica sulla dimensione presa dal nostro codice. Questo filtro ora si applica a tutti i modi possibili per l’immagine: determinata: nel contenuto, come immagine visibile o come impostato nel nostro sito di immagini di Facebook.

Per visibilità, gli utenti possono fare riferimento a questo articolo per verificare come funziona la memorizzazione nella cache delle immagini con il plug-in – https://kb.yoast.com/kb/how-does-the-image-caching-work/

(@niska)

2 anni, 10 mesi fa

Sto ancora cercando di capire questo nuovo aspetto.

In uno dei miei siti utilizzo solo un’immagine visibile. Ho> 10000 lavori. Questo è un blog sui libri e molti dei post hanno dimensioni dell’immagine di circa 170 × 270 pixel (questo è il migliore che riesco a trovare al momento).

Ho aggiornato Yoast SEO 7.4.1 oggi – Ho riempito istantaneamente la mia tabella postmeta con migliaia di chiavi “_yoast_wpseo_post_image_cache” “a: 0: {}”. Quando controllo l’origine html non riesco a trovare i tag og: image, og: image: width o og: image: height …

So che Facebook consiglia immagini più grandi, ma conosco molte librerie che hanno le mie stesse immagini e le loro immagini vengono visualizzate quando vengono caricate su Facebook. Quindi penso che i tag og: image dovrebbero apparire nel codice sorgente. E non volevo che il mio database fosse ingombro di dati json vuoti.

Puoi fare più luce su cosa sta succedendo e perché la tua nuova funzionalità non funziona, e anche su come dovrei procedere per ottenere le mie immagini nel sorgente html (sì, ho letto l’articolo sulla memorizzazione nella cache delle immagini)

Modifica: in uno dei miei post vedo un’immagine con una dimensione di 200 × 261 pixel. In html vedo og: image, og: image: height e og: image: width. MA quando si controlla la tabella postmeta non esiste una meta chiave _yoast_wpseo_post_image_cache per questo post_id. Quindi la cache non sembra funzionare correttamente in questo caso.

Questa risposta è stata modificata 2 anni, 10 mesi fa da.

(@niska)

2 anni, 10 mesi fa

Su un altro sito ho> 100.000 posti di lavoro. In questo sito non mostro nessuno dei post sul sito Web (perché sono estratti da altri blog). Non ci sono immagini o immagini di Facebook impostate in questo post. Invece utilizzo un filtro template_include per includere un modello personalizzato. In questo modello utilizzo il filtro wpseo_opengraph_image per impostare l’immagine da utilizzare su Facebook. Ho abilitato Facebook in Yoast SEO perché voglio utilizzare un grafico aperto sul mio modello personalizzato. Tuttavia, non voglio che Yoast SEO provi a calcolare immagine / larghezza / altezza per i post. C’è un modo per disattivare la nuova funzionalità di imaging? Come si utilizza il filtro wpseo_opengraph_image_size per disattivare la memorizzazione nella cache delle immagini. Qualche documentazione disponibile?

Was this helpful?

0 / 0

Lascia un commento 0

Your email address will not be published. Required fields are marked *